Importation of Wooden Popsicle Sticks, Wooden Ice Cream Spoons, Wooden Chopsticks, Wooden Toothpicks and Wooden Tongue Depressors Subject to Value-Added Tax Equivalent to 10% Based on the Total Value Used by the Bureau of Customs in Determining Tariff and Customs Duties, Plus Customs Duties, Excise Taxes, if any, and Other Charges

President Gentlemen: In reply to your letter dated August 17, 1995, please be informed that your projected importation of wooden popsicle sticks, wooden ice cream spoons, wooden chopsticks, wooden toothpicks and wooden tongue depressors shall be subject to value-added tax equivalent to 10% based on the total value used by the Bureau of Customs in determining tariff and customs duties, plus customs duties, excise taxes, if any, and other charges, pursuant to Section 101 (a) of the Tax Code, as amended by E.O. No. 273. There is no more advance sales tax on the said importation, the same having been replaced by VAT since January 1, 1988. As regards import tax, it is suggested that you direct your query to the Bureau of Customs which has jurisdiction on the matter.
